Transaction 622ed0fe549964d8e8bd5b5792707f8b131ba766a4843d9a54fe974e5b368c8c
1 Input
1 Output
-
622ed0fe549964d8e8bd5b5792707f8b131ba766a4843d9a54fe974e5b368c8c:0
- value
- 21512500
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 9785d570d1181932112ee8e07112860224653762 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1EpBMu7jHDQ8ifGt1yX9yn6YNSyYjjc8eK